A light incident at an interface at an angle 60(=i) is refracted into another medium at an angle 30(=r).
Given, its speed in the first medium i.e., in the air is C.
Let, speed of that light in the second medium is v.
We know, speed of light in second medium can be calculated from the refractive index n of the second medium using the following equation:
n=Cv
Again, using Snell's law, n=sinisinr
So, Cv=sin60sin30=3/21/2=3
Therefore, v=C3
So, the correct option is - (D) v=C3.
